Have a Plan

Planning isn’t as fun as the actual retirement itself, but without a plan, you may feel a bit lost when the time comes.

If you haven’t already, start creating a financial plan and tucking away money for your fun years ahead. Life isn’t all about working, so use the career years as a means to get you to the retirement years.

Seek a financial advisor, if necessary, to help with financial decisions. They can recommend your ideal investment options. Often, those are stocks, mutual funds, or any high-yielding savings accounts.

When getting a late start in the game of saving and investing, many people choose investment properties to fund their retirement. There is always a need for real estate, and owning a rental property can generate passive income during retirement.

Friendships

Make new friends but keep the old. Life is busy, but one of the blessings of retirement is the opportunity to rekindle friendships that were put on the back burner while raising children or working tirelessly at careers.

Call up your old gal pals and start giggling again.

While enjoying tried-and-true friendships, it may also be time to invest in some new ones. We grow and change over time and sometimes long for other people who share our new interests and zest for life.

One fun way to do this is through meet-up groups. There are a plethora of social sites where you can find like-minded, fabulous people who share the same interests as you.
